Sec. 3. (a) If the estimated cost of a public works project is less than one hundred fifty thousand dollars ($150,000), the division may award a public works contract either under section 2 of this chapter or under this section, at the discretion of the director.

     (b) If the director awards a contract under this section, the division shall invite quotations from at least three (3) contractors known to the division to deal in the work required to be done. However, if fewer than three (3) contractors are known to the division to be qualified to perform the work, the division shall invite quotations from as many contractors as are known to be qualified to perform the work. Failure to receive three (3) quotations shall not prevent an award from being made.

     (c) The division may authorize the governmental body for which the public work is to be performed to invite quotations, but award of a contract based upon those quotations is the responsibility of the division.

     (d) Quotations given by a contractor under this section must be in writing and sealed in an envelope, shall be considered firm, and may be the basis upon which the division awards a public works contract.

     (e) The division shall award a contract to the lowest responsible and responsive contractor and in accordance with any requirement imposed under section 2.5 of this chapter.
